See previous item #995. Large 28.75x34.75" frame contains signed and numbered print that has been professionally and attractively double matted to 19.25x25". Originally painted in 1994, print depicts Fredericksburg, VA. on Nov. 29, 1862, w/snowy evening scene showing Confederate camp w/tent opened to show Stonewall Jackson and Robert E. Lee conferring over a map. Print was part of a limited edition of 1,500, this being hand-numbered "424/1500" at lower right corner. The artist has added his signature at lower left. Frame has some scuffs, but as framed, print displays NM. See following items #997-998.
